CRUX-ARM : Home

Home :: Documentation :: Download :: Development :: Community :: Ports :: Packages :: Bugs :: Links :: About :: Donors
Added initial stuff to build uboot files for efikamx devices, and the platform to...
[bootloader.git] / devices / efikamx / Makefile
CommitLineData
64ac62a7
JB
1#
2# uboot/devices/efikamx/Makefile
3#
4
5PWD = $(shell pwd)
6MKIMAGE = $(PWD)/../../work/mkimage
7INITRDGZ = $(PWD)/../../../initrd/work/initrd.gz
8
9.PHONY: all clean distclean uImage boot.scr uInitrd
10
11all: uImage boot.scr uInitrd
12
13clean: uImage-clean boot.scr-clean uInitrd-clean
14
15distclean: clean
16
17uImage: # TODO
18uImage-clean: # TODO
19
20boot.scr: $(MKIMAGE) boot.script
21 $(MKIMAGE) -A arm -O linux -a 0 -e 0 -T script -C none \
22 -n "EfikaMX Boot Script" -d boot.script boot.scr
23
24boot.scr-clean:
25 rm -f boot.scr
26
27initrd.gz: $(INITRDGZ)
28 cp $(INITRDGZ) .
29
30uInitrd: $(MKIMAGE) initrd.gz
31 $(MKIMAGE) -A arm -O linux -a 0 -e 0 -T ramdisk -C none \
32 -n "initrd" -d initrd.gz uInitrd
33
34uInitrd-clean:
35 rm -f uInitrd initrd.gz
36
37# End of file